首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在序列上打印value_counts()和s.sum()会引发语法错误

在序列上打印value_counts()和s.sum()会引发语法错误是因为value_counts()是Pandas库中的一个函数,用于计算序列中每个唯一值的出现次数,并返回一个新的序列。s.sum()是NumPy库中的一个函数,用于计算序列中所有元素的总和。

如果在打印这两个函数的结果时出现语法错误,可能是由于以下原因之一:

  1. 未正确导入Pandas和NumPy库:在代码的开头确保已经导入了这两个库。例如,在Python中可以使用以下导入语句:
代码语言:txt
复制
import pandas as pd
import numpy as np
  1. 序列对象未被正确创建:在调用这两个函数之前,确保已经创建了有效的序列对象。例如,在使用Pandas时,可以使用以下语法创建一个序列:
代码语言:txt
复制
s = pd.Series([1, 2, 3, 4, 5])
  1. 序列对象不符合函数的使用要求:确保传递给这两个函数的序列对象满足函数的使用要求。例如,value_counts()函数需要一个序列作为输入,并且通常用于处理离散的分类数据。s.sum()函数需要一个序列作为输入,并且通常用于处理数值数据。

如果你仍然遇到语法错误,请提供具体的错误信息和代码片段,以便更好地诊断和解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Python 入门第十七讲】异常处理

本文中,我们将讨论如何在适当的示例的帮助下使用 try、except finally 语句处理 Python 中的异常。Python 中的错误可以分为两种类型,语法错误异常。...另一方面,当发生一些内部事件时,引发异常,这些事件改变了程序的正常流程。python 中不同类型的异常: Python 中,当程序执行过程中发生错误时,可能引发几个内置的 Python 异常。...以下是 Python 中一些最常见的异常类型:SyntaxError:当解释器代码中遇到语法错误(例如关键字拼写错误、缺少冒号或括号不平衡)时,将引发此异常。...语法错误异常之间的区别语法错误:顾名思义,此错误是由代码中的错误语法引起的。它导致程序终止。例: 代码中存在语法错误。'...然后,它捕获异常,打印“异常”,并使用raise重新引发相同的NameError异常。这演示了如何在 Python 中引发处理异常,从而允许自定义错误消息进一步的异常传播。

32811
  • python异常报错详解

    异常BufferError 当无法执行缓冲区相关操作时引发。 异常LookupError 当映射或序列上使用的键或索引无效时引发异常的基类:IndexError,KeyError。...的errnostrerror属性也None当实例与其他大于2个或3个参数创建。最后一种情况下,args将逐个构造函数的参数包含为元组。 以下异常是实际引发的异常。...异常AttributeError 属性引用(请参阅属性引用)或赋值失败时引发。(当一个对象根本不支持属性引用或属性赋值时,TypeError被提出。)...执行期间,定期检查中断。当内置函数input()或raw_input()正在等待输入时,键入的中断也引发此异常。...异常IndentationError 与错误缩进相关的语法错误的基类。这是一个子类SyntaxError。 异常TabError 缩进时引发的标签空格不一致。

    4.6K20

    4 秒处理 10 亿行数据! Go 语言的 9 大代码方案,一个比一个快

    因此该挑战最大的难度在于,处理文件以尽可能短的时间内打印输出: 该挑战很快 Hacker News、lobste.rs、Reddit 等社区掀起热烈讨论,不少开发者采用 Rust、Go、C++ 等其他编程语言甚至是数据库参与挑战...得到的所有结果都是配备高速 SSD 驱动器 32 GB 内存的 linux/amd64 笔记本电脑上,配合 Go 1.21.5 版本得到的。...Ben Hoyt 的许多方案其他参与者给出的大部分最快方案,都会假设有效输入。例如温度数值只保留一位小数。如果输入无效,那么这几种方案可能引发运行时故障或产生错误输出。...即在气象站已存在于 map 内的情况( 10 亿行数据中占多数比例),我们更新现有指向 struct。...通过测试,Ben Hoyt 发现引发哈希冲突的几率大概是 2%。

    49010

    Python异常处理

    Python中的错误可以分为两种类型,即语法错误异常。错误是程序中的问题,由于这些问题而导致程序停止执行。另一方面,当某些内部事件发生时,引发异常,从而改变程序的正常流程。...语法错误异常之间的区别 语法错误:顾名思义,此错误是由代码中的错误语法引起的。它导致程序终止。...异常:如果程序语法上正确,但是代码导致错误,则会引发异常。该错误不会停止程序的执行,但是会改变程序的正常流程。...其他条款 python中,您还可以该try-except块上使用else子句,该子句必须出现在所有except子句之后。仅当try子句未引发异常时,代码才进入else块。..." raise # 确定是否引发异常 上面代码的输出将简单地以行打印为“异常”,但由于最后一行的raise语句,最后也会发生运行时错误。

    1.1K20

    一文搞懂Python错误异常

    1、语法错误 语法错误可能是初学者最常遇到的,如下面熟悉的画面: SyntaxError: invalid syntax 语法错误又称解析错误,又有老哥问什么是解析错误?...如下: 多任务写成一行 for循环没加‘:’ 上面示例可以看到,针对语法错误,python解析器输出错误的那一行,并且最先找到的错误的位置标记了一个箭头。...遇到错误后,引发异常。 如果异常对象并未被处理或捕捉,程序就会用所谓的回溯(traceback, 一种错误信息)终止执行。 异常语法错误有什么区别呢?...结合上面的示例,处理异常的规则是:把执行的语句放在 try 代码块中,将错误处理器代码放置 except 代码块中,except引发ZeroDivisionError异常来提醒Coder,这段代码的错误是零不能作为被除数...with语句块中就可以使用这个变量操作文件。 执行with这个结构之后,f自动关闭,相当于自带了一个finally。

    99210

    【Python 入门第十八讲】Try Except的应用

    前文已经介绍过,Python 中的错误可以分为两种类型,语法错误异常。错误是程序中的问题,程序将因此停止执行。另一方面,当发生一些内部事件时,引发异常,从而改变程序的正常流程。...: 如果命中文件末尾而不读取任何数据ImportError: 如果找不到模块语法错误当未遵循该语言的正确语法时,就会引发语法错误。...例如,当我们将任何数字除以零时,引发 ZeroDivisionError 异常,或者当我们导入不存在的模块时,引发 ImportError。...Exception): passraise CustomError("Python 中自定义异常的示例")# 输出:CustomError: Python 中自定义异常的示例当代码出错时,Python 抛出错误异常...,这可能导致程序突然停止。

    35220

    Python异常处理

    区分ExceptionSyntax Error 写Python程序的时候经常会报错,报错通常有以下两种情况: 语法错误(Syntax Error): 部分语法错误属于异常 异常(Exception)...语法错误 语法错误也称为解析错误,是最常遇到的一种错误 In [1]: while True print('Hello!')...遇到错误后,引发异常。如果异常没有处理或捕捉,程序就会用traceback终止程序的执行,如果是多线程程序中,则会终止当前线程的执行。...= open(arg, 'r') except IOError: print('cannot open', arg) else: # 没有抛出异常(即文件正确打开)时打印出文件中的每一行...) except CustomException as e: print('{},{}'.format(e.code, e.message)) # 输出结果:500,error 异常的传递 函数内引发异常时

    1.5K20

    新手常见Python错误及异常解决处理方案

    如何处理Python错误异常? 1.语法错误可能是初学者最常遇到的,如下面熟悉的画面: SyntaxError: invalid syntax语法错误又称解析错误,又有老哥问什么是解析错误?...for循环没加‘:’ 上面示例可以看到,针对语法错误,python解析器输出错误的那一行,并且最先找到的错误的位置标记了一个箭头。  ...熟悉python语法后,可以避免语法错误,但是代码常会发生异常(Exception)。还是两个问题: 2.异常是什么?  异常语法错误有什么区别呢?...结合上面的示例,处理异常的规则是:把执行的语句放在 try 代码块中,将错误处理器代码放置 except 代码块中,except引发ZeroDivisionError异常来提醒Coder,这段代码的错误是零不能作为被除数...with语句块中就可以使用这个变量操作文件。 执行with这个结构之后,f自动关闭,相当于自带了一个finally。

    1.3K20

    诡异的else

    当被except排除的时候,执行完except语句里面的内容,然后直接跳过else执行后面的内容。下面来看一个例子。 ? 运行结果如下: ?...很明显它会引发一个NameError的异常,因为我a没有定义就去使用,我捕捉的是异常基类,所以任何异常都能捕捉(除了SyntaxError,这个错误大部分情况并不是在运行时触发,而是解释器检查语法时就触发了...,这个时候语法错误是在运行时产生的,所以就可以被捕获。...从执行结果我们看出,它执行try里面的第一句就引发了异常,之后的也就都没有执行,直接跳到except了,然后跳过else执行后面的内容(后面啥都没有,直接正常退出了)。...这两个语句主要是用来手动实现顺序查找的,顺序查找就是从第一个找到最后一个,当然还有一种查找方式叫二分查找,二分查找比顺序查找快,但是只适用于排好的数组。

    95020

    Pandas单变量画图

    易于使用富有表现力的pandas绘图API是pandas流行的重要组成部分。 本节中,我们将学习基本的“pandas”绘图工具,从最简单的可视化类型开始:单变量或“单变量”可视化。...问卷的人口特征中最常使用的问题“教育程度“,以及态度量表题目等都是定变量,定变量的值之间可以比较大小,或者有强弱顺序,但两个值的差一般没有什么实际意义。...有时问卷调查被访者的“年龄”“每月平均收入”,都是定距变量。 Ratio Data 定比变量, 有绝对0点,如质量,高度。...我们可能问,加州葡萄酒总量的百分之几是多少?...至少,能够如此清楚地陈述某些东西感觉比说“测量”要多得多,比如说,你买这种酒而不是那种,因为这个一些口味测试中得了92分而且只有一个得到了更确切地说,任何具有无限多个可能值的变量肯定是区间变量。

    1.9K20

    Python - 错误异常

    语法错误 错误一般就是指语法错误,也是解析错误;通常在IDE已经提醒有语法错误了 while True print("test") 执行结果 File "C:/异常.py", line 11...异常 描述:异常一般ide无法直接检测出来,我们执行到代码语句时,若有异常则会自动抛出 内置异常 BaseException 所有内置异常的基类 需要自定义异常类的时候不能继承它 Exception...;是ImportError的子类 IndexError:取序列索引超出范围 KeyError:字典中找不到指定的Key TypeError:当一个操作或函数被应用于类型不适当的对象时将被引发,传入参数的类型错误...,则直接抛出原生异常,控制台打印 except 多个exceptelse import sys try: f = open('myfile.txt') s = f.readline...("没异常才执行") return "else" print(test1()) 执行结果 没异常的print try 知识点 try、else里面都有 return 代码时,优先执行

    1.3K20

    MLK | 特征工程系统化干货笔记+代码了解一下(上)

    其实区分了定量定性数据,还可以继续细分下去,分为定类(nominal)、定(ordinal)、定距(interval)、定比数据(ratio),下面我们分别对这4类数据进行举例说明,加深大家对它们的印象...2)定(ordinal) 定相比于定类,也就是多了一个“可排序”的属性,也就是说虽然它们是类别变量,但是它们的变量值之间是存在“大小”之分的。...可视化方面,定类一样,不过就是多了一个 箱体图 可以用(因为定变量可以有中位数)。 ?...02 特征增强 这一步其实就是数据清洗了,虽然上一步中也有涉及到部分清洗工作(比如清除空值、日期转换之类的),但却是分散的,这节重点讲讲数据清洗的一些技巧实践代码,供大家实际项目中去使用。...Step1: 进行EDA(Exploratory Data Analysis),思路如下: (1)首先看看目标占比情况(针对二分类问题,也就是01的占比情况),直接 value_counts()就可以解决

    69910

    软件测试人工智能|Python关键字:代码掌中利器的关键之处

    这些关键字被 Python 解释器用于识别程序的结构语义,从而执行相应的操作。 Python中,关键字不可以用作变量名、函数名或其他标识符的名称,否则会导致语法错误。...# 导入内置关键字模块import keyword# 打印所有的关键字print(keyword.kwlist)--------------输出结果如下:['False', 'None', 'True'...注意事项避免冲突在编程过程中需要注意以下事项:避免将关键字用作标识符,以免造成语法错误。注意关键字的大小写,因为Python是区分大小写的语言。...x > 5: print("x is greater than 5")else: print("x is less than or equal to 5")如果我们尝试将关键字用作标识符,导致语法错误...:# 尝试使用关键字if作为变量名if = 5# 这将引发语法错误,因为if是Python的关键字,不能用作变量名总结关键字Python编程中扮演着至关重要的角色,它们控制着程序的流程逻辑,是编写有效

    16310

    Python-异常与错误

    那就让我们进入本章的学习吧 Python 有两种错误很容易辨认:语法错误异常。 Python assert(断言)用于判断一个表达式,表达式条件为 false 的时候触发异常。 ?...bc757c3fda29> in ----> 1 1 / 0 ZeroDivisionError: division by zero 异常以不同的类型出现,这些类型都作为信息的一部分打印出来...try 语句按照如下方式工作; 首先,执行 try 子句(关键字 try 关键字 except 之间的语句)。 如果没有异常发生,忽略 except 子句,try 子句执行后结束。...raise语法格式如下: raise [Exception [, args [, traceback]]]# 一般配合if使用,当满足错误条件时,择执行raise 示例如下: Please input...") AssertionError: i > 10 引发错误 总结 Python 的语法错误或者称之为解析错误 Python 程序的语法是正确的,运行期检测到的错误被称为异常 raise正常运行 assert

    66820

    Python中的内置异常你知道那些,欢迎留言评论~~~

    5、exception LookupError 这是映射或序列上使用的键或索引无效或找不到时引发的那些异常的基类。...sys.modules中找不到None时,也引发此错误。 exception IndexError 当引用的序列超出范围时,引发IndexError。...异常StopIteration 内置函数next()迭代器的__next __()方法引发StopIteration错误,以表示所有项目都是由迭代器产生的。...import语句中或在调用内置函数exec()或eval()时,或在读取初始脚本或标准输入时,可能会发生语法错误。...当发生与Unicode相关的编码或解码错误时,引发UnicodeError。 异常ValueError 当内置操作或函数接收到具有正确类型但无效值的参数时,引发ValueError。

    2.9K10
    领券